1/33 Yak-9 Régiment de Chasse Normandie

Here's my most recent aircraft model. I finished it a few days ago.
It's a Yak-9 from Mały Modelarz(year 1975), digitally repainted by my grandson into a plane of Régiment de Chasse Normandie(pilot: Louis Querne), Tula, spring 1944.
